    I was going to put it over some waterproof boards on a shed. Somebody was telling that it is an acrylic base...is that right?


  • Closed Accounts Posts: 2,876 ✭✭✭Spread


    Yes, it's acrylic. If you're putting it over cement/waterproof boards, scrim the joints. If there are lots of trees nearby or it's in a shaded area you may get algae. Also, don't take it to the ground ......... do a sand and cement plinth. This is better for countering the splashing rain and staining. When nailing on the cement board, use galvanised/stainless steel screws ........ to stop rust showing through on high areas.
